The Green Bay Packers like what they see with the newest team member.
Head coach Matt LaFleur and defensive coordinator Mike Pettine are planning to give nose tackle Damon “Snacks” Harrison some more playing time when the playoffs start.
The 6′ 3″, 340-pounder blew up a couple of running plays in the game against Chicago. The coaches say they might put him on the defensive line at the same time as starter Kenny Clark in some situations.
Green Bay grabbed Harrison when he was waived by the Seattle Seahawks a week ago.
He only had two practices and a walk-through to learn the schemes, but he still showed the Packers he could help.
